2024年数字科技趋势下企业软件研发选型对比指南
2024年,数字科技正从单点技术突破迈向系统性融合。AI大模型从概念走向落地,云原生架构成为主流,智能系统对实时性和安全性的要求日益严苛。然而,许多企业在软件研发选型时,依然面临技术栈碎片化、研发效能瓶颈与业务响应滞后三大难题。在这一背景下,北京晨星启明科技有限公司基于多年科技研发实践,观察到企业亟需一套兼顾前瞻性与稳定性的选型指南。
企业软件研发选型的核心痛点
不同的业务场景对软件技术栈的需求差异巨大。例如,金融级系统要求高可用与强一致性,而互联网创新业务则更关注迭代速度与弹性扩展。当前,企业在选型时普遍陷入两难:一是过度追逐新技术(如盲目接入未成熟的AI框架),导致系统稳定性下降;二是沿用旧有架构,无法支撑数据洪流下的智能系统需求。据统计,超过60%的企业在技术选型后半年内需要进行重大重构,这直接推高了研发成本。
技术选型对比:三大关键维度
我们建议从数字科技的底层逻辑出发,聚焦以下维度进行对比:
- 架构弹性:是否支持微服务与无服务器计算的混合部署?以Kubernetes和Docker为例,其生态成熟度决定了团队能否快速响应流量波动。
- 数据智能:AI模型能否与业务系统无缝集成?例如,采用向量数据库+大模型推理引擎的组合,可显著提升智能系统的实时决策能力。
- 安全合规:在数据跨境流动和隐私保护法规趋严的背景下,选型必须内置零信任架构与可审计性。
以北京晨星启明科技有限公司服务过的某金融客户为例,其原先采用单体架构,拆分为事件驱动型微服务后,故障恢复时间从小时级降至分钟级。
2024年推荐技术组合与选型策略
基于对行业趋势的研判,我们推荐企业采用“云原生+AI原生”的双轮驱动策略。在基础设施层,优先选择多云管理平台(如Terraform)以规避绑定风险;在应用层,可关注Rust或Go语言在边缘计算场景下的性能优势。对于互联网创新业务,Serverless(如AWS Lambda)与低代码平台(如OutSystems)的组合能缩短70%的交付周期。
值得注意的是,软件技术选型并非一劳永逸。建议企业建立“技术雷达”机制,每季度评估工具链的适用性。
实践建议:从评估到落地
- 原型验证:在核心业务外搭建最小可行性环境,测试关键指标(如延迟、吞吐量)。例如,用JMeter模拟高并发场景,对比不同消息队列(Kafka vs. Pulsar)的性能。
- 团队赋能:技术选型需与人员技能图谱匹配。若团队缺乏运维经验,可优先考虑托管的数据库服务(如Aurora),而非自建Cassandra集群。
- 渐进式迁移:采用绞杀者模式(Strangler Fig),逐步替换老旧模块,而非“推倒重来”。
在北京晨星启明科技有限公司的实践中,通过引入可观测性平台(如OpenTelemetry),我们帮助客户将故障定位效率提升了40%。
展望未来,数字科技的演进将催生更多融合创新。企业唯有保持技术敏锐度,同时坚守业务价值导向,才能在波动中构建稳固的研发底座。希望这份指南能为您的选型决策提供切实参考。